Output 28a715ce636bbb6ba92797cf9f9f99cbcb32a428f3726bfd5c7684526e835fde:0

value
66040891
script pubkey
OP_0 OP_PUSHBYTES_20 e85dbbc16c3654576603e3c877354acf5d62a65e
address
bc1qapwmhstvxe29wesru0y8wd22eawk9fj7yqfnzr
transaction
28a715ce636bbb6ba92797cf9f9f99cbcb32a428f3726bfd5c7684526e835fde
spent
true